The UK government is considering cutting funding for the Jodrell Bank…

“The UK government is considering cutting funding for the Jodrell Bank telescope, which would negatively impact UK science and training for future generations.”

Consensus

Well-supported — high-quality sources agree

11 sources · 10 support, 1 neutral

What we can confirm

Multiple reputable UK news outlets and statements from UK Research and Innovation (UKRI) and the Science and Technology Facilities Council (STFC) confirm that public funding for the e‑MERLIN network, including the Lovell telescope at Jodrell Bank Observatory, is being reduced to zero at the end of the current agreement in March/April 2028, putting scientific operations at Jodrell Bank at risk of closure unless alternative funding is found.[1][2][3][4][5][6][7][8][10][11] These funding decisions are made by UKRI/STFC, which are government-funded bodies that allocate taxpayers’ money on behalf of the UK government, so the cuts constitute a government-linked funding withdrawal rather than a mere speculative consideration.[1][3][4][6] Leading astronomers, the Royal Astronomical Society, trade unions, and science commentators explicitly warn that the loss of Jodrell Bank’s capabilities would seriously harm UK physics, radio astronomy, and scientific training, describing the impact as “scientific vandalism,” a “tragedy for UK science,” and a threat that would “tear the heart out of UK science” and “leave a generation untrained.”[4][5][7][8] Given this, the claim that funding is being cut and that this would negatively affect UK science and training is strongly supported by abundant, consistent evidence from high‑quality sources.
